Bagikan melalui


Metode ITypeLib2::GetDocumentation2 (oaidl.h)

Mengambil string dokumentasi pustaka, nama dan jalur file Bantuan lengkap, konteks pelokalan yang akan digunakan, dan ID konteks untuk topik Bantuan pustaka dalam file Bantuan.

Sintaks

HRESULT GetDocumentation2(
  [in]  INT   index,
  [in]  LCID  lcid,
  [out] BSTR  *pbstrHelpString,
  [out] DWORD *pdwHelpStringContext,
  [out] BSTR  *pbstrHelpStringDll
);

Parameter

[in] index

Indeks deskripsi jenis yang dokumentasinya akan dikembalikan. Jika indeks adalah -1, maka dokumentasi untuk pustaka dikembalikan.

[in] lcid

Pengidentifikasi lokal.

[out] pbstrHelpString

Nama item yang ditentukan. Jika pemanggil tidak memerlukan nama item, maka pbstrHelpString bisa null

[out] pdwHelpStringContext

Konteks pelokalan Bantuan. Jika pemanggil tidak memerlukan konteks Bantuan, maka itu bisa null.

[out] pbstrHelpStringDll

Nama file yang sepenuhnya memenuhi syarat yang berisi DLL yang digunakan untuk file Bantuan. Jika pemanggil tidak memerlukan nama file, maka itu bisa null.

Nilai kembali

Metode ini dapat mengembalikan salah satu nilai ini.

Menampilkan kode Deskripsi
S_OK
Berhasil.
E_INVALIDARG
Satu atau beberapa argumen tidak valid.
STG_E_INSUFFICIENTMEMORY
Tidak cukup memori untuk menyelesaikan operasi.

Keterangan

Mendapatkan informasi di tingkat pustaka jenis. Pemanggil harus membebaskan parameter BSTR.

Fungsi ini akan memanggil _DLLGetDocumentation di DLL yang ditentukan untuk mengambil string Bantuan yang diinginkan, jika ada konteks string Bantuan untuk item ini. Jika tidak ada konteks string Bantuan atau terjadi kesalahan, maka itu akan menuguhkan ke metode GetDocumentation dan mengembalikan string dokumentasi terkait.

Persyaratan

Persyaratan Nilai
Target Platform Windows
Header oaidl.h

Lihat juga

ITypeLib2